Как задать каждой странице свой мета-описание?

Голоса: +1
<head>
<meta http-equiv="content-type" content="text/html; charset=UTF-8">
<title>$SITE_NAME$ - $MODULE_NAME$</title>
<?$META_DESCRIPTION$?>
<link type="text/css" rel="StyleSheet" href="/_st/my.css" />
 
<?if($URI_ID$='page62')?>
<meta name="description" content="описание страницы" />
<meta name="keywords" content="ключевые слова" />
<?endif?>
</head>

Так правильно размещено это? -
<?if($URI_ID$='page62')?>
<meta name="description" content="описание страницы" />
<meta name="keywords" content="ключевые слова" />
<?endif?>

А почему у тега- <meta http-equiv="content-type" content="text/html; charset=UTF-8">  Нет закрывающего </meta> ??
Может эти индивидуальнае теги должны быть в этом теге?? - <meta http-equiv="content-type" content="text/html; charset=UTF-8">******* теги для разных МЕТА ******</meta>   .
Адрес сайта http://www.pokerbezdepa.ru/
| Автор: | Категория: SEO

Ответов: 2

голоса: +2
 
Лучший ответ

Нет, закрывающего тега быть не должно.

Нет, "засовывать" одни мета-теги в другие - не нужно.

И да, этот код верный, он выведет указанные мета теги только на странице с номером 62.

<head>
<meta http-equiv="content-type" content="text/html; charset=UTF-8">
<title>$SITE_NAME$ - $MODULE_NAME$</title>
<?$META_DESCRIPTION$?>
<link type="text/css" rel="StyleSheet" href="/_st/my.css" />
 
<?if($URI_ID$='page62')?>
<meta name="description" content="описание страницы" />
<meta name="keywords" content="ключевые слова" />
<?endif?>
</head>

| Автор:
Голоса: +1
Здравствуйте, прочтите мануал http://manual.ucoz.net/board/31-1-0-37
| Автор:
Повторно показано | | Автор: Yuri_Geruk
...